Situated in the centre of Farnham with a bus stop outside and a real fire, The Queen's Head is a friendly pub with tasteful and eclectic décor. Entering the pub you are greeted by four hand pumps, offering a range of Fuller's owned beers often including a seasonal or guest ale. The pub has two snug areas and large windows looking out on the high street. Food is available every day from opening until 21.30, with a takeaway option.
The pub is big on music with live music on either Saturday or Sunday evening which may involve an admission fee, open mic night on Tuesday and karaoke on Thursday evening.
The pub started life as a coffee shop about 1735 although the building is far older, and still serves fresh coffee to this day.
This Pub serves 1 changing beer (1 seasonal Fullers beer plus 1 guest beer from Fullers list) and 3 regular beers.
